黑狐家游戏

分布式服务架构pdf 云盘,深度解析分布式服务架构,云盘领域的应用与实践

欧气 0 0

本文目录导读:

  1. 分布式服务架构概述
  2. 分布式服务架构在云盘领域的应用
  3. 分布式服务架构在云盘领域的实践

随着互联网技术的飞速发展,分布式服务架构逐渐成为现代软件系统设计的主流,在云盘领域,分布式服务架构的应用尤为广泛,本文将深入探讨分布式服务架构在云盘领域的应用与实践,以期为广大开发者提供有益的参考。

分布式服务架构pdf 云盘,深度解析分布式服务架构,云盘领域的应用与实践

图片来源于网络,如有侵权联系删除

分布式服务架构概述

1、分布式服务架构定义

分布式服务架构是指将一个复杂的系统分解为多个独立的、可扩展的服务,通过服务之间的通信实现系统的高可用、高可靠、高性能和易扩展。

2、分布式服务架构特点

(1)高可用性:通过冗余设计,保证系统在部分节点故障的情况下仍能正常运行。

(2)高可靠性:服务之间采用异步通信,降低系统耦合度,提高系统稳定性。

(3)高性能:采用负载均衡、缓存等技术,提高系统处理能力。

(4)易扩展:通过服务拆分和水平扩展,满足系统业务增长需求。

分布式服务架构在云盘领域的应用

1、存储服务

(1)分布式文件系统:采用分布式文件系统(如HDFS、Ceph等)实现海量数据存储,提高数据读写性能。

(2)分布式数据库:采用分布式数据库(如HBase、Cassandra等)实现数据存储和查询,保证数据一致性。

2、计算服务

(1)分布式计算框架:采用分布式计算框架(如Spark、Flink等)实现大规模数据处理和分析。

分布式服务架构pdf 云盘,深度解析分布式服务架构,云盘领域的应用与实践

图片来源于网络,如有侵权联系删除

(2)虚拟化技术:采用虚拟化技术(如KVM、Docker等)实现资源高效利用,提高计算资源利用率。

3、网络服务

(1)负载均衡:采用负载均衡技术(如LVS、Nginx等)实现请求分发,提高系统处理能力。

(2)服务发现与注册:采用服务发现与注册技术(如Consul、Zookeeper等)实现服务动态发现,降低系统耦合度。

4、安全服务

(1)数据加密:采用数据加密技术(如AES、RSA等)保证数据传输和存储安全。

(2)访问控制:采用访问控制技术(如ACL、RBAC等)实现用户权限管理,保证系统安全。

分布式服务架构在云盘领域的实践

1、云盘架构设计

(1)存储层:采用分布式文件系统实现海量数据存储,保证数据读写性能。

(2)计算层:采用分布式计算框架实现大规模数据处理和分析。

(3)网络层:采用负载均衡和服务发现与注册技术实现请求分发和服务动态发现。

(4)安全层:采用数据加密和访问控制技术保证系统安全。

分布式服务架构pdf 云盘,深度解析分布式服务架构,云盘领域的应用与实践

图片来源于网络,如有侵权联系删除

2、云盘服务拆分

(1)用户服务:负责用户注册、登录、权限管理等。

(2)文件存储服务:负责文件上传、下载、存储、备份等。

(3)文件处理服务:负责文件压缩、加密、解密等。

(4)数据备份服务:负责数据备份、恢复、归档等。

3、云盘系统部署

(1)采用虚拟化技术实现资源高效利用。

(2)采用容器化技术提高系统部署和运维效率。

(3)采用自动化部署工具实现快速部署。

分布式服务架构在云盘领域的应用与实践,有效提高了云盘系统的性能、可靠性和可扩展性,随着云计算技术的不断发展,分布式服务架构在云盘领域的应用将更加广泛,为用户提供更加优质的服务。

标签: #分布式服务架构pdf

黑狐家游戏
  • 评论列表

留言评论